Spanish reading and science integration: Fuerza y movimiento

Activities to Be Used in Small Groups, Centers, or Teacher Table.

4 CHARACTERS

This script will refer to:

Force and Motion

Push or Pull

Friction

Readers’ Theater is one of the best tools to have students gain fluency, accuracy, and comprehension in reading. It also reinforces listening skills, and teamwork.

It is a great resource to use in your classroom to integrate reading and science. You can use it in many ways: small group activities, centers, or teacher table.

The Full Pack has lots of activities that complement the script, and reinforce vocabulary. Also, it has lots of fun, hands on activities that will allow students to learn by doing, observing, analyzing, and drawing conclusions.

Some activities could be used as informal assessments.
